VIGNETTE BEACH (83)

plages sud

La Plage de la Vignette is a charming little sandy beach with a Caribbean scent !

It is located behind the Renée Sabran Hospital on the Giens peninsula. It is one of the few beaches completely designed for the access of people with reduced mobility and the visually impaired. It has the Tourism and Handicap label.




ESPIGUETTE BEACH (30)

plages sud

Espiguette beach is ideal for its clean air and the unique quality of its bathing water.
It is located in the town of Grau du Roi.

The wide open spaces of the Camargue are yours !
10 kilometers of protected dunes await you.

The size of this beach allows it to have an area reserved for naturists.




LA SALIS BEACH (06)

plages sud

Salis beach is located in the town of Antibes.

It is a superb fine sandy beach, clear water and gentle slope: a dream beach for children.

The setting is idyllic with a view of the Antibes fortifications and the snow-capped peaks of the Alps.

NOTRE DAME BEACH (83)

plages sud

Located on the island of Porquerolles, Notre Dame beach was recently voted one of the most beautiful beaches in Europe.

Here too the Caribbean is waiting for you ! Crystal clear water, beach sheltered from the wind, do not forget your mask and snorkel to fully enjoy the gems of the underwater world preserved thanks to the Port Cros National Park.




BEACHES OF SAINT MARGUERITE (06)

plages sud

The island of Sainte Marguerite is located in the municipality of Cannes and is part of the Lérins Islands.

This island, this is cove paradise, difficult to choose one over another.
North Coast, view of the bay of Cannes we love the Crimean Coves. From the pier, take the direction of the fort and then the cemetery.
South side, view of Saint Honorat Island, we love the creeks of the dragon.

Sainte Marguerite Island is a wild and rocky space. Better to bring plastic sandals for children.




ESTAGNOL BEACH (83)

plages sud

Shaded pine forest, White sand, quartz flake in water, Estagnol beach is a sweet dream for children and parents.

L’Estagnol is located in the town of Bormes les Mimosas a few kilometers from Fort de Brégançon.

Motorized access is private. You will therefore have to pay the parking fee to access the pine forest and the beach.




CALANQUE D’EN-VAU (13)

plages sud

The Calanque d’En Vau is forever the most beautiful postcard of the Provençal coast and the promise of pure bathing water at the gates of Marseille.

Calanque Reine in the heart of the national park, In Vau deserves the effort ! Tunay ngang, this beach is only accessible after an hour’s walk, by kayak or boat.
Despite its difficult access, the calanque of En Vau is very busy in summer.




LA MALA BEACH (06)

plages sud

Located in the town of Cap d’Ail, Mala beach is often described as the most beautiful beach on the French Riviera.

Its turquoise waters and vestiginous cliffs are the two ingredients that are unanimous.

Small cabins offering catering and deckchairs complete this corner of paradise.
